Mott Million Dollar Challenge: A Pitch Competition for Kids and Teens

The world of business is about to get a massive boost from the next generation. The Charles Stewart Mott Foundation is celebrating its centennial in a very big way this year. They just launched the Mott Million Dollar Challenge to find the brightest young minds. This national pitch competition offers a share of $1 million in cash prizes. It is open to all K-12 students across the United States. Mott Million Dollar Challenge aims to turn simple ideas into real-world solutions for everyone. The Mott Million Dollar Challenge Journey

Every big success story starts with a very simple and clear idea. Mott Million Dollar Challenge asks students to identify a problem in their own community. They can propose a new business or a creative social solution to fix it. Students must record a 30 to 90-second video pitch to enter the first round. No fancy cameras or professional editing skills are needed for this part. The judges only care about your creativity and how well you explain your plan. You must appear on screen to share your unique vision with the world.

Over 1,000 prizes will be awarded to the best video submissions in the country. After that, the judges will select the top 60 finalists for a big event. These finalists will travel to Flint, Michigan, in June 2026 for a live pitch. They will receive expert coaching to help make their business plans even stronger. Winning with the Mott Million Dollar Challenge

Partnerships are the key to making this massive competition a huge success. Mott Million Dollar Challenge is powered by the Network for Teaching Entrepreneurship (NFTE). Other great partners include VentureLab, Young Entrepreneur Institute, and the Afterschool Alliance. These groups work together to support student entrepreneurs at every single step. They provide free resources and lessons to help you prepare your winning pitch. You can work alone or in a team of up to three friends. There are three grade-level groups: K-4, 5-8, and 9-12.

The deadline to submit your bold ideas is February 27, 2026. This is a life-changing chance to win real cash and grow your skills.
